A very special Limited Edition guitar to mark a very special occasion. 100 years of Gibson Flat-Tops!
Even for one of the most prestigious guitar brands in history, 100 years of success is a long time. Gibson's range of Flat-Tops have stood the test of time with aplomb, inspiring countless guitar legends on their way and continuing to do so. As part of this celebration, this model is one of a commemorative run of 5 iconic acoustic models, each limited to just 100 guitars. Handmade in Bozeman, Montana, this J-45 is something truly magnificent - honouring what makes the original model so legendary, whilst adding enough flare and charm to make it a rare stand-out piece for collectors and players alike.
This Anniversary addition takes the Mahogany back and sides that would traditionally be seen on a J-45 but pairs it with a Bear Claw Sitka Spruce top. This simple change retains the unmistakeable Hummingbird tone but gives it a unique visual perspective, as each piece of Bear Claw has its own stand-out grain pattern. To accentuate this even further, the top is framed beautifully with multi-ply binding which is highlighted with Abalone, as well as an Abalone soundhole rosette. This classy upgrade is taken to the max with the Cremona Burst gloss nitrocellulose finish, which is reminiscent of a golden-hued Sunburst, it really brings out the beauty of the grain and almost has a shimmering quality to it - it is the perfect finish for this celebratory model.
The Mahogany neck with Gibson's SlimTaper neck shape is topped with a bound Rosewood fretboard, which carries 20 frets and classic Mother of Pearl dot inlays. A singly-ply bound headstock is adorned with a vintage Mother of Pearl 'The Gibson' logo, which is another tasteful nod to its historical significance. Gold-plated Grover tuners not only keep the tuning stable but match the colour of the Cremona Burst superbly.
The tortoiseshell teardrop pickguard keeps the classic J-45 touch while a Rosewood belly-up bridge features pyramid carvings on the wings which hold a Bone saddle and TUSQ bridge pins. These are matched with a Bone nut at the other end which is not only a nod to the early flat-top designs but retain optimum stability as well as providing supreme, vintage Gibson tone.
Discreetly installed with an LR Baggs VTC pickup system, this includes a piezo under saddle element and active preamp, easily adjustable to your tastes via the controls tucked away in the soundhole. It's a stage-ready guitar which is perfect for the modern player, but retains its majestic vintage-inspired sound and aesthetics.
The J-45 is Gibson's best selling acoustic guitar of all time. A rich and balanced tone, suited for a multitude of different styles and genres - a warm low end with big, articulate projection. It's been The Workhorse acoustic guitar model since its inception in 1942, and shows no signs of slowing down.
